    That's borne out, I think, in some of the things that he has been criticized for. As a businessman, he made use of tax laws that he wouldn't have allowed had he been responsible for setting up the tax code. They tried to portray that as being contradictory but, as a businessman, he wasn't responsible for writing the tax laws so he used the laws that were in place to his advantage. They criticized him for buying Chinese steel for construction projects but again, he didn't set up the trade agreements -- he simply used them to his advantage, getting the best deal that he could. There's no contradiction there. I have heard people argue that if someone doesn't think Medicare was a good idea, then they shouldn't file for Medicare benefits. That doesn't make sense because, whether you think Medicare is a good idea or not, you've been paying into it, so it would be stupid not to avail yourself of the benefit.
